With the Premier League campaign entering the home straight, the Blues are looking more assured as the games pass by and with eight away wins in this competition already, few would be taking them on in this clash.

Not least because West Ham have struggled to produce this term, especially against the bigger sides. Having lost three of their previous five home games in all competitions, conceding 11 goals in the process, they will struggle to contain the myriad of weapons available to the visitors, even without Eden Hazard.

The reverse fixture finished 2-2 on the opening weekend of the season but Chelsea are a much more intimidating opponent for the Hammers this time around.

Diego Costa now trails Harry Kane by three goals in the top scorer charts but given the Hammers' issues at the back, the Spain international could be set to reduce that deficit at the London Stadium.
